Has Ronnie Radke Been Suspended From Instagram Again?

In a new video shared on social media, Falling in Reverse frontman Ronnie Radke claimed that he was suspended from Instagram again, implying that the platform has a particular issue with him.

Radke posted a video on TikTok on August 16 addressing the issue, explaining that this is the second account he’s had that has been “ultimately suspended.” He included a screenshot of an Instagram appeal submission page stating, “Your account is not visible to people on Instagram, and you can’t use it.”

The singer mentioned that he has “no idea” what he might have done to trigger the suspension, emphasizing that he doesn’t “post naked pictures” and instead focuses on producing entertaining content and interacting with his fans.

“I have a feeling these devs at Instagram have it out for me,” Radke asserted. “It’s kind of ironic since this is the biggest my band and me has ever been, and I got these social media accounts going out of their way to try to silence me.”

Radke also clarified that he is not politically inclined and doesn’t discuss political topics or the upcoming Presidential Election on his platforms.

Thus, Radke created a new Instagram account in hopes of continuing to use the platform without further issues. He shared the news in his TikTok video and encouraged followers to engage with his new Instagram account.

Rock Feed also posted a video on Instagram yesterday discussing Radke’s apparent Instagram suspension, pointing out that it occurred just days before Falling in Reverse’s new album release.

“I think this is bad for rock in general, not just Falling in Reverse, because it’s just gonna lead to stagnation. People are afraid to speak because they have to worry about some moderator taking issue with their account and then removing it,” a Rock Feed representative said.

Falling in Reverse’s latest album Popular Monster is available today. The band’s next performance is slated for Sunday, August 18 in Nampa, Idaho. Fans can check out all of their upcoming 2024 dates on their official website.
